Abstract

In this paper, we propose a numerical procedure based on FDTD (Finite Difference Time Domain) method with PML (Perfectly Matched Layer) where we model an antenna as a highly conducting region in three dimensional domain. We apply the procedure to several antennas to verify its effectiveness. In the PML region, we apply a new discretization scheme proposed by the present authors in one dimensional case. The electric current in the antenna is computed afterwards from the surrounding magnetic field. The numerical results show a good performance of our method.
